Understanding the Fundamental Difference
Whilst both solutions leverage AI for phone communications, VoiceFleet and Dialpad AI serve fundamentally different purposes. Dialpad AI is a unified communications platform that enhances human agent productivity through real-time transcription, sentiment analysis, and AI coaching. VoiceFleet provides autonomous AI voice agents that completely replace the need for human receptionists, answering calls 24/7 without any human involvement.
Pricing: Fixed Cost vs Per-User Scaling
Dialpad AI uses traditional per-user pricing starting at €14/user/month for the Standard plan (€25 monthly billing) and €23/user/month for the Pro plan (€32 monthly billing). [1] For contact centre functionality, costs jump to €56/user/month (Essentials), €87/user/month (Advanced), or €137/user/month (Premium)—all requiring annual contracts and minimum seat counts. [1]
Additionally, Dialpad's contact centre plans charge €0.01 per minute for inbound calls and €0.02 per minute for outbound calls, creating variable costs that can be difficult to predict. [1]

Feature Comparison: Enhancement vs Automation
What Dialpad AI Excels At
Dialpad AI is built on DialpadGPT, a proprietary LLM trained on billions of conversation minutes, delivering exceptional capabilities for human agent support: [2]
- Real-time transcription with industry-leading accuracy (though customer reviews note issues with accents, cross-talk, and number recognition) [6]
- AI Recaps that automatically generate call summaries with action items and highlights [2]
- Real-Time Coaching with AI Live Coach Cards that trigger automatically when specific keywords are mentioned [2]
- Sentiment analysis that tracks customer emotions during conversations [2]
- AI Scorecards for quality assurance and coaching opportunities [2]
- Unified communications including video conferencing, team chat, and SMS [1]
These features make Dialpad AI powerful for sales teams and contact centres that need to enhance agent performance and capture insights from customer conversations.

Reliability and Customer Experience
Dialpad AI's customer reviews reveal concerning patterns around reliability. Common complaints include: [6]
- Dropped calls during transfers and call connection issues
- AI transcription inaccuracy with accents, background noise, and speaker identification
- Slow, unhelpful customer support that struggles to resolve issues
- Hidden fees and confusing invoices
- Best AI features locked behind expensive Enterprise plans
On Trustpilot, Dialpad holds a rating that reflects these mixed experiences, with users praising the AI features when they work but expressing frustration with reliability and support.
